We have had a few robins overwinter around the farm here, but today after almost 5" of snow fall, there are hundreds gathered. They are feeding on the Hackberry trees, but also gathering in trees around the house when we walk outside. Some are seen eating snow, but they also seem to be flocking in trees around the small lake here that just thawed, so are probably storing up on water there. A number of grackles are mixed in with them, and they are perching alongside our usual winter birds that hover near the house. Beautiful!

Adams, NE

Latitude: 40.5 Longitude: -96.6
